Technical field
The utility model relates to hollow fiber film assembly end mounting technique field, specially a kind of hollow fiber film assembly End automatic installation apparatus.
Background technique
With the development of industry, water pollution is got worse, and requirement of the people to water process is higher and higher, is had more and more Enterprise's selection ultrafiltration carry out water process, with it is most be hollow fiber ultrafiltration membrane group, hollow fiber ultrafiltration membrane at present The end of component mostly uses greatly the mode of threaded connection to be installed, most of by the way of manually installed, inefficiency, wave Take labour, and due to individual difference problem, causes port installation to will appear the problem of pine, not can guarantee installation quality, pacify Dress tension can bring difficulty to later period demolition and maintenance again.

The working principle of the utility model is: a kind of hollow fiber film assembly end automatic installation apparatus when in use will End is placed in end placing groove 15, is turned on the power switch, and the second conveyer belt 11 operating, end is moved to crawl structure 24 Lower section, the work of the first pneumatic cylinder 23 drive crawl structure 24 to move downward, and crawl bar 29 moves on the outside of end, the second air pressure Cylinder 25 works, and elevator 32 moves upwards, and drives drive rod 33 that crawl bar 29 is pulled inwardly to collapse, clamps end, non-slipping block 30 And non-slip mat 31 increases the frictional force between crawl bar 29 and end, and end is avoided to slide, servo motor 16 operates, and drives spiral shell Bar 17 rotates, and guide pad 20 is moved to the left inside guide groove 18, drives crawl structure 24 to grasp end and is moved to the left, by fiber Membrane module is placed on component mounting table 12, the operating of the first transmission belt 8, and it is right that fiber film component is moved to 24 lower section of crawl structure It answers and stops at position, the work of the first pneumatic cylinder 23 drives crawl structure 24 to move downward, and end and fiber film component overlap, electricity Machine 22 operates, and rotating bar 35 is driven to rotate, and crawl structure 24 rotates, and port is threadedly coupled with fiber film component, and port is by turning It is dynamic to be installed on fiber film component, automation installation is realized, and since motor 22 can set rotating cycle during installation, The consistency to the installation of all fibres membrane module end is realized, the elasticity of end installation is ensure that, has reached and avoided the later period The problem of disassembly difficulty when detachable maintaining.
